Kings Christian had already won two in a row and they went ahead and made it three on Thursday. They walked away with a 3-1 victory over the Riverdale Christian Ambassadors. That result was just more of the same for these two, as the Crusaders also won the last time the pair played back in October.
Kings Christian had a slow start but a hot finish: after dropping the first set, they turned around to win the next three. The final score came out to 16-25, 25-17, 25-17, 25-12.
Kings Christian was lethal from the service line and finished the game with 34 aces. That's the most aces they've posted since back in September of 2023.
Despite the loss, Riverdale Christian still got an impressive performance from Addy Casey, who had six digs and four aces.
Kings Christian has been performing well recently as they've won four of their last five contests, which provided a massive bump to their 13-14-1 record this season. As for Riverdale Christian, they dropped their record down to 1-12 with the loss, which was their tenth straight on the road dating back to last season.
Kings Christian w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next matchup, a 3-0 defeat against Mendota on the 29th. Riverdale Christian does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
